Understanding these factors can help prevent buyers from overspending on features they don’t need or ending up with a system that doesn’t meet their power demands.Capacity and Power Output
The core consideration is how much energy you need. Larger capacities (measured in Wh) are better for running multiple devices or longer outages, but they tend to be heavier and more expensive. Pay attention to the continuous and surge wattages; your devices’ startup power can be much higher than their running wattage. Choosing a generator with a slightly higher capacity than your peak consumption can prevent overloads and extend runtime.
Portability and Size
If you’ll be moving your generator frequently—camping, tailgating, or emergency prep—lighter models with compact designs are preferable. However, smaller units often have less capacity or fewer outlets. Balance your need for mobility with the amount of power and features you require. Consider whether you’ll carry the unit yourself or need wheels or handles for easier transport.
Battery Chemistry and Longevity
Battery chemistry impacts cycle life, charging speed, and safety. LiFePO4 batteries, for example, typically last longer—often over 2,000 cycles—compared to lithium-ion variants. This makes them more cost-effective over time, especially if you plan frequent or long-term use. However, they may add to the upfront cost but can be a worthwhile investment for durability and safety.
Expandability and Solar Compatibility
Look for models that allow adding extra panels or batteries. This flexibility can be a game-changer if your power needs grow or if you want to maximize solar input during sunny days. Also, check solar panel compatibility—some kits include panels, while others require separate purchase. Fast-charging capabilities and multiple input ports can reduce charging times significantly.
Price and Value
Price varies widely based on capacity, features, and brand reputation. Investing in a slightly more expensive model can save money in the long run if it offers longer battery life, better build quality, or expandability. Beware of overly cheap options that may sacrifice durability or safety. Consider your specific needs and budget to find a balanced choice that offers real value.
Frequently Asked Questions
How long can a solar generator run my essential devices?
The runtime depends on the capacity of the generator and the power consumption of your devices. For example, a 1000Wh unit running a 50W device could theoretically operate for around 20 hours, but real-world efficiency and startup surges may reduce that. Smaller units might only last a few hours for high-wattage appliances, so matching your capacity to your essential needs is key. Always account for peak power demands and plan for some buffer in your calculations.
Can I expand the capacity of a solar generator kit later?
Many modern generators support expansion through additional batteries or solar panels, but compatibility varies. Look for models with dedicated ports or brands that offer modular solutions. Expanding capacity can be a cost-effective way to increase runtime for off-grid or emergency use, but it’s important to verify compatibility and consider the extra space, weight, and wiring involved. Planning for future expansion when choosing your kit can save headaches and additional costs later.
Are portable solar generators suitable for home backup?
Yes, certain larger-capacity models are designed for home backup, especially those with high wattage and long-lasting batteries. They can keep essential appliances running during outages. However, size and weight become factors, so ensure your home’s power needs align with what the generator can handle. Also, consider whether your home’s wiring setup allows seamless transfer to the generator or if an inverter is needed. Proper sizing and professional installation can maximize their effectiveness for home use.
What should I know about battery lifespan for long-term use?
Battery lifespan is often rated by cycle count—how many complete charge/discharge cycles it can handle before capacity drops significantly. LiFePO4 batteries typically last longer, often over 2,000 cycles, making them better for frequent use. Proper maintenance, such as avoiding deep discharges and keeping the battery within recommended temperature ranges, can extend the lifespan. Investing in a model with a durable chemistry ensures your generator remains reliable over many years of use.
Is it worth paying more for faster solar charging options?
Faster solar input, such as multiple panels or higher wattage inputs, can significantly reduce charging times, making your generator ready for use sooner. This is especially valuable during prolonged sunny periods or when you need quick turnaround after a cloudy day. However, higher input capacity often comes with increased cost and sometimes bulkier panels. If quick recharge times are critical for your use case, investing in a model with higher solar input capacity can be worthwhile, but balance this with your portability needs.
